Types of Portable Espresso Machines

Portable espresso machines come in several forms, each with its distinct features and running mechanisms. Below is an in-depth overview of the most common types:

TypeDescriptionProsCons
Manual Espresso MachinesRun using hand pumps, requiring no electrical power.Light-weight, no requirement for power, great for outside use.Requires some skill and effort to use efficiently.
Battery-Powered MachinesUse batteries to create pressure, offering benefit and portability.Easy to use, no need for a power outlet.Minimal by battery life and might require frequent recharging.
Stovetop Espresso MakersCreated to be heated up on a stove or open flame, described as moka pots.Easy style, cost-effective, and does not need electrical power.Needs a heat source, and the espresso produced may differ from conventional espresso.
Lever Espresso MachinesUtilize a lever system to produce pressure manually.Offers a standard espresso experience.Heavier and normally more pricey; needs ability to use.
Pod MachinesUse pre-packaged coffee pods for fast espresso preparation.Exceptionally hassle-free and easy to use.Limited choices for coffee choice, and ecological impact from pods.

How to Make Espresso with a Portable Espresso Machine

Making espresso with a portable machine usually includes these basic steps:

  1. Preparation: Start by grinding coffee beans to a fine consistency. Procedure the premises according to your machine's capability.
  2. Add Water: Fill the machine's water tank with fresh water.
  3. Load Coffee: Pack the ground coffee into the portafilter (if suitable), using constant pressure for optimum extraction.
  4. Brew: Engage the developing mechanism-- whether it's a pump, lever, or battery activation-- and wait on the espresso to flow into your cup.
  5. Serve: Once brewed, serve the espresso immediately for the best flavor.
